Which is correct grammar: I am good or I am well?

Answer: I am good.

Explanation: I am well can be used sometimes but I am good is the proper way. I am DOING well is better for I am well. Also, I am good is used more often.

"I'm well" is also allowed but not for the reasons many think. That response only works if "well" takes on its adjectival form, meaning "in good health" or "good or satisfactory." Now, if someone asks "How are you doing?" "I'm doing well" is the correct response.
